Understanding The Components Of A 5-Ton Ac System

what constitutes a 5 ton air conditioning system

A 5-ton air conditioning system is a common size for households. It is capable of providing 60,000 BTU per hour of cooling capacity. The cost of a 5-ton air conditioning system ranges from \$4,300 to \$11,500, with the average being around \$6,750. The price is influenced by factors such as brand reputation, efficiency level, and additional features. When selecting a 5-ton AC unit, it is important to consider factors such as coil design, compressor type, fan speeds, modes, filtration, and warranty. Proper installation and maintenance are also crucial for optimal performance and energy savings.

Installation and maintenance

The installation and maintenance of a 5-ton air conditioning system are crucial aspects of ensuring its effectiveness and longevity. Here are some detailed instructions and considerations for installing and maintaining such a system:

Installation:

  • Size and Space Requirements: A 5-ton air conditioning system is typically recommended for spaces larger than 2,600 to 3,500 square feet. It is essential to calculate the cooling needs of the space accurately, considering factors such as total square footage, exposure to sunlight, the number of windows and doors, and the region's climate.
  • System Types: 5-ton systems come in different types, including split systems, packaged systems, and packaged HVAC systems that combine a furnace with the AC. Split systems are the most common and cost-effective, while packaged HVAC systems are the most expensive to purchase and install.
  • Efficiency and SEER Ratings: Higher efficiency systems have higher Seasonal Energy Efficiency Ratios (SEER). While these systems cost more upfront, they can result in lower monthly energy costs. It is important to select the appropriate efficiency level for your needs.
  • Hiring Professionals: It is crucial to hire qualified and licensed professionals for the installation. Ensure they have experience with 5-ton systems and can provide proper installation, including correct condenser airflow, refrigerant line connections, and evaporator coil placement.
  • Installation Time and Costs: The installation time can vary from 4 to 8 hours for the unit, depending on the type of system and any modifications needed. Additional time may be required for ductwork, which can extend the overall installation process to 3 to 5 days or more. The cost of installation depends on various factors, including the brand, efficiency rating, features, warranty, and regional labor rates.

Maintenance:

  • Regular Maintenance: To ensure optimal performance and longevity, regular maintenance is essential. This includes replacing air filters as recommended by the manufacturer, typically every 1 to 3 months. Reusable filters can help reduce waste.
  • Annual Tune-ups: Schedule annual maintenance checks and tune-ups by a qualified technician to maximize performance and lifespan. This should include cleaning the condensers, testing for refrigerant leaks, verifying pressure levels, and inspecting other components.
  • Warranty Considerations: Standard AC warranties cover equipment malfunctions but may not include labour. Regular maintenance is crucial, as neglecting it may void the manufacturer's warranty. Additionally, some warranties require registration within a specific timeframe to be valid.

By following these installation and maintenance guidelines, you can ensure that your 5-ton air conditioning system operates effectively and efficiently throughout its expected lifespan of 15 to 20 years.

Cooling needs

The cooling needs of a space are a crucial factor in determining the appropriate air conditioning system. A 5-ton air conditioning system is a common size and is typically recommended for spaces of 3,000 square feet or more. However, it is important to note that the cooling needs of a space involve more factors than just square footage.

The total square footage of the space is a fundamental consideration when determining cooling needs. A larger space will generally require a higher-capacity air conditioning system. In addition to the overall size, the layout of the space can also impact cooling needs. For example, a large house may require multiple smaller systems rather than a single 5-ton system to effectively distribute air throughout the entire home.

Beyond the size and layout of the space, other factors come into play when assessing cooling needs. The exposure to sunlight and the number of windows and doors in a building can significantly affect the cooling requirements. Rooms that are on the sunny side of a building or have numerous windows will generally demand more cooling power. The climate of the region where the building is located also plays a role in determining cooling needs. Different temperature ranges and humidity levels across regions and locales will influence the required cooling capacity.

To accurately determine the cooling needs of a specific space, it is recommended to use an online AC sizing calculator. These tools consider various factors, including square footage, regional climate, and the unique characteristics of the building, to suggest the appropriate tonnage for the air conditioning system. By taking into account all these factors, one can ensure that the selected air conditioning system meets the cooling needs of the space effectively and efficiently.

Performance features

When considering the performance features of a 5-ton air conditioning system, there are several key aspects to examine. Firstly, the coil design plays an important role in the system's performance. Copper tubing and aluminum fins provide maximum heat transfer and durability, enhancing the overall efficiency of the unit.

The compressor type is another crucial factor. Scroll compressors are known for their quiet operation and long lifespan, outperforming reciprocating compressors. Additionally, two-stage and variable-speed compressors offer increased efficiency and comfort but often come at a higher cost.

Fan speeds are an important feature to consider as well. A 5-ton air conditioning system should offer at least two fan speeds to allow for better control of airflow and temperature, ensuring optimal cooling and user comfort.

Modern 5-ton air conditioning systems also offer various modes, such as auto, sleep, and energy-saving modes. These modes provide added convenience and efficiency, allowing users to optimize the system's performance based on their needs.

Filtration is another critical aspect of performance. A high-quality air filter ensures that indoor air remains clean and free of impurities. Regular maintenance, such as replacing air filters every 1-3 months, is essential for maintaining optimal performance and indoor air quality.

Lastly, when discussing performance features, it is important to consider the warranty offered by the manufacturer. A comprehensive warranty demonstrates the manufacturer's confidence in the product's performance and reliability. Opting for a 5-ton AC unit with a warranty of 10 years or more on the compressor can provide added peace of mind and reduce the financial burden of potential repairs.

Cost

The cost of a 5-ton air conditioning system varies depending on several factors, including brand, efficiency rating, features, warranty, and regional labour rates. The price for a 5-ton AC unit typically ranges from $4,300 to $11,500, including professional installation.

The brand of the air conditioning system can impact the cost, with top AC brands known for quality and reliability, such as Trane, Lennox, Carrier, and American Standard, tending to be more expensive. The efficiency rating, measured by Seasonal Energy Efficiency Ratios (SEER), also affects the price, with higher SEER ratings resulting in higher costs for the unit.

The type of compressor can influence the cost, with two-stage and variable-speed compressors providing increased efficiency and comfort but often carrying a higher price tag than single-stage compressors. Additionally, the region where the air conditioning system is being installed can impact the cost, with prices generally being higher in large cities compared to rural areas.

It is worth noting that the cost of materials for air conditioning systems has increased significantly, especially since the COVID-19 pandemic. As a result, it is advisable to compare prices and consider the specific features and warranties offered by different brands to make an informed decision when purchasing a 5-ton air conditioning system.

HVAC design

A 5-ton air conditioning system is typically used for spaces larger than 3,000 square feet. It provides 60,000 BTU per hour of cooling capacity, equivalent to one ton for each 1,200 square feet of conditioned floor area.

When designing an HVAC system, there are several key factors to consider. Firstly, calculate the cooling needs of the space by taking into account the total square footage, exposure to sunlight, number of windows and doors, and the regional climate. Rooms with more windows or direct sun exposure will require greater cooling power.

Next, consider the system's design and components. This includes the coil design, compressor type, fan speeds, modes, filtration, and warranty. For instance, copper tubing and aluminum fins provide maximum heat transfer and durability, while scroll compressors are quieter and last longer than reciprocating compressors. Multiple smaller systems are often preferred over a single large system as they provide better temperature control and are easier for duct design.

Proper installation and maintenance are critical for the optimal performance of an HVAC system. Engage a licensed technician to ensure correct installation, including proper placement of the outdoor condenser unit, refrigerant line connections, and evaporator coils. Regular maintenance includes seasonal filter changes and annual servicing by an HVAC technician.

The cost of a 5-ton AC unit ranges from \$7,000 to \$12,000, depending on brand, efficiency, features, warranty, and regional labor rates. Top AC brands known for quality include Trane, Lennox, Carrier, and American Standard.
